crash.software
Projects
Pull Requests
Issues
Builds
protobuf-decoder
Code
Files
Commits
Branches
Tags
Pull Requests
Code Comments
Code Compare
Issues
List
Boards
Milestones
Builds
Statistics
Contributions
Source Lines
Child Projects
Projects
STRLCPY
protobuf-decoder
Files
🤬
Sign In
2c9bed22
ROOT
/
Lib
/
google
/
protobuf
/
internal
/
decoder.py
Search
History
855 lines
|
ISO-8859-1
|
30 KB
Blame
Outline
2
4
8
No wrap
Soft wrap
Outline
struct
six
long
encoder
wire_format
message
_unknown_fields
_VarintDecoder
(mask,result_type)
DecodeVarint
(buffer,pos)
_SignedVarintDecoder
(mask,result_type)
DecodeVarint
(buffer,pos)
ReadTag
(buffer,pos)
_SimpleDecoder
(wire_type,decode_value)
SpecificDecoder
(field_number,is_repeated,is_packed,key,new_default)
_ModifiedDecoder
(wire_type,decode_value,modify_value)
InnerDecode
(buffer,pos)
_StructPackDecoder
(wire_type,format)
InnerDecode
(buffer,pos)
_FloatDecoder
()
InnerDecode
(buffer,pos)
_DoubleDecoder
()
InnerDecode
(buffer,pos)
EnumDecoder
(field_number,is_repeated,is_packed,key,new_default)
DecodePackedField
(buffer,pos,end,message,field_dict)
DecodeRepeatedField
(buffer,pos,end,message,field_dict)
DecodeField
(buffer,pos,end,message,field_dict)
Int32Decoder
Int64Decoder
UInt32Decoder
UInt64Decoder
SInt32Decoder
SInt64Decoder
Fixed32Decoder
Fixed64Decoder
SFixed32Decoder
SFixed64Decoder
FloatDecoder
DoubleDecoder
BoolDecoder
StringDecoder
(field_number,is_repeated,is_packed,key,new_default)
_ConvertToUnicode
(byte_str)
DecodeRepeatedField
(buffer,pos,end,message,field_dict)
DecodeField
(buffer,pos,end,message,field_dict)
BytesDecoder
(field_number,is_repeated,is_packed,key,new_default)
DecodeRepeatedField
(buffer,pos,end,message,field_dict)
DecodeField
(buffer,pos,end,message,field_dict)
GroupDecoder
(field_number,is_repeated,is_packed,key,new_default)
DecodeRepeatedField
(buffer,pos,end,message,field_dict)
DecodeField
(buffer,pos,end,message,field_dict)
MessageDecoder
(field_number,is_repeated,is_packed,key,new_default)
DecodeRepeatedField
(buffer,pos,end,message,field_dict)
DecodeField
(buffer,pos,end,message,field_dict)
MESSAGE_SET_ITEM_TAG
MessageSetItemDecoder
(descriptor)
DecodeItem
(buffer,pos,end,message,field_dict)
MapDecoder
(field_descriptor,new_default,is_message_map)
DecodeMap
(buffer,pos,end,message,field_dict)
_SkipVarint
(buffer,pos,end)
_SkipFixed64
(buffer,pos,end)
_SkipLengthDelimited
(buffer,pos,end)
_SkipGroup
(buffer,pos,end)
_EndGroup
(buffer,pos,end)
_SkipFixed32
(buffer,pos,end)
_RaiseInvalidWireType
(buffer,pos,end)
_FieldSkipper
()
SkipField
(buffer,pos,end,tag_bytes)
SkipField
All occurrences
Please wait...
Page is in error, reload to recover